Energy Services of America (ESOA) Current Deferred Revenue: 2010-2025
Historic Current Deferred Revenue for Energy Services of America (ESOA) over the last 16 years, with Sep 2025 value amounting to $28.3 million.
- Energy Services of America's Current Deferred Revenue rose 67.06% to $28.3 million in Q3 2025 from the same period last year, while for Sep 2025 it was $28.3 million, marking a year-over-year increase of 67.06%. This contributed to the annual value of $28.3 million for FY2025, which is 67.06% up from last year.
- According to the latest figures from FY2025, Energy Services of America's Current Deferred Revenue is $28.3 million, which was up 67.06% from $17.0 million recorded in FY2024.
- Energy Services of America's 5-year Current Deferred Revenue high stood at $28.3 million for FY2025, and its period low was $3.2 million during FY2021.
- In the last 3 years, Energy Services of America's Current Deferred Revenue had a median value of $17.7 million in 2023 and averaged $21.0 million.
- As far as peak fluctuations go, Energy Services of America's Current Deferred Revenue slumped by 35.01% in 2021, and later skyrocketed by 194.36% in 2023.
- Over the past 5 years, Energy Services of America's Current Deferred Revenue (Yearly) stood at $3.2 million in 2021, then spiked by 91.15% to $6.0 million in 2022, then skyrocketed by 194.36% to $17.7 million in 2023, then declined by 4.46% to $17.0 million in 2024, then surged by 67.06% to $28.3 million in 2025.
